STEREOSCOPIC DISPLAY DEVICE |
摘要 |
A stereoscopic display device is disclosed, and it includes a substrate, plural rows of pixel regions, and a patterned retarder film. Each pixel region includes plural pixel units. Each pixel unit includes a first electrode and a second electrode. The pixel regions are divided into plural groups. Each group includes N rows of the pixel regions. The first electrode of each pixel unit in first N/2 rows of the pixel regions is in a form of one of a “” shape and a “” shape, and the first electrode of each pixel unit in last N/2 rows of the pixel regions is in a form of the other one of the “” shape and the “” shape. The present invention can solve the problems of the color shift phenomenon and the inconsistent brightness. |

1. A stereoscopic display device, comprising:
a substrate; a plurality of rows of pixel regions disposed on the substrate, each of the pixel regions comprising a plurality of pixel units, each of the pixel units comprising a first electrode and a second electrode; and a patterned retarder film disposed on the pixel regions, the patterned retarder film comprising a plurality of λ/4 films and a plurality of −λ/4 films which are alternately arranged corresponding to each of the pixel regions in sequence, wherein the pixel regions are divided into a plurality of groups, each group comprises N rows of the pixel regions, the first electrode of each of the pixel units in first N/2 rows of the pixel regions of each group is in a form of one of a “” shape and a “” shape, the first electrode of each of the pixel units in last N/2 rows of the pixel regions of each group is in a form of the other one of the “” shape and the “” shape different from the form of the first electrode of each of the pixel units in the first N/2 rows of the pixel regions, and N is a positive even number greater than or equal to 4. |
